Understanding WCAG Compliance
WCAG compliance refers to adhering to the standards set by the World Wide Web Consortium (W3C) that aim to make web content more accessible to a wider range of people with disabilities. These guidelines are organized into four primary principles:
- Perceivable: Information and user interface components must be presented to users in ways they can perceive.
- Operable: User interface components and navigation must be operable by all users.
- Understandable: Information and operation of the user interface must be understandable.
- Robust: Content must be robust enough that it can be reliably interpreted by a wide variety of user agents, including assistive technologies.
The Importance of WCAG Compliance
There are several reasons why WCAG compliance is crucial for businesses in Johannesburg:
- Legal Obligations: South African legislation requires businesses to ensure that their services are accessible to all individuals, including those with disabilities.
- Broader Audience Reach: By making your website accessible, you increase your potential audience, as approximately 15% of the world's population lives with some form of disability.
- Enhanced User Experience: Accessible websites provide a better overall user experience, benefiting all users, not just those with disabilities.
- Improved SEO: Many WCAG guidelines overlap with SEO best practices, leading to better search engine rankings.
Steps to Achieve WCAG Compliance
Businesses in Johannesburg can take several steps to ensure their websites are WCAG compliant:
- Conduct an Accessibility Audit: Assess your current website for accessibility issues using automated tools and user testing with people with disabilities.
- Implement Necessary Changes: Make adjustments to improve site structure, navigation, color contrast, and alternative text for images.
- Train Your Staff: Ensure your team understands the importance of web accessibility and how to maintain compliance moving forward.
- Seek Professional Assistance: Consider hiring accessibility consultants or agencies experienced in WCAG compliance to guide you through the process.
